IP查询
查询
你查询的IP:[114.80.35.144] 地理位置:中国–上海–上海电信/IDC机房
最新查询
118.230.99.66
118.84.98.223
219.242.202.0
219.82.185.49
120.90.16.174
117.22.194.80
221.172.11.24
123.103.87.134
202.192.30.21
114.80.35.144
116.60.225.170
203.79.195.122
61.29.128.194
202.158.160.159
122.224.93.169
210.5.144.14
119.27.160.100
124.172.9.92
123.253.179.7
202.38.32.211
203.95.235.116
211.136.7.250
210.14.64.108
202.181.112.70
202.38.140.126
118.66.92.43
202.69.16.114
119.59.128.206
120.76.249.77
116.52.23.221
125.112.60.167